Created attachment 223757 [details, diff] Update fix_readpng.patch, Fix FTBFS with libpng14 and remove coding style only changes Just for further explanation: Christian Birchinger <joker@gentoo.org> had imported many patches from Debian in his change from 24 Nov 2009. This includes a patch which is not compatible with libpng14. And exactly that patch has been updated in Debian to support libpng14. You just wrote a patch to patch the already patched parts to fix the problems introduced by the patch. These patches are stored in mirror://gentoo/mupen64plus-1.5-patches-20091123.tar.bz2 - the name inside that tar.bz2 is 260_all_fix_readpng.patch |
